Transaction 41e18e1000c2179349c21c1406848d16bdc0f9bbf0572ff8811bf729e37b65c4
3 Input
2 Outputs
- 41e18e1000c2179349c21c1406848d16bdc0f9bbf0572ff8811bf729e37b65c4:0
- 41e18e1000c2179349c21c1406848d16bdc0f9bbf0572ff8811bf729e37b65c4:1
value 19940644
address 1NYxdfmpTKELZqapyDJaKH4d92cy339u14
value 67966143
address 1FhQUtNxqtczJcYJkkgWkzEBtaGET5Tfgt